01 / Problem or territory

What is being examined?

High-value transactions can depend on slow discovery, inconsistent screening, and informal coordination across multiple parties.

02 / Thesis

What might be true?

A disciplined sourcing workflow, qualification layer, and transaction process may reduce friction for owners and serious buyers without pretending to replace licensed specialists where required.

03 / What exists now

What exists now?

The public site and initial workflow are defined. Customer discovery, jurisdiction-specific operating design, and a complete live transaction test remain the next proof points.

04 / Founder role

What Joseph is doing.

Opportunity framing, customer and workflow design, commercial model development, partner recruitment, and validation planning.

05 / Next milestone

What has to happen next?

Interview the first customer segment and test one narrow transaction workflow with explicit compliance boundaries.
